Abstract

An electric dipole transition model is used to investigate the influence of applied external stresses on the optical absorptionband of U2-centers in alkali-halides. An analysis of the effect can be made by the method of moments. The results are similar to what happens in the case of aF-center, except that the Γ4-mode must also be taken into account.
